"Glowing Ibis" © Fawn McNeill 2004 ". . . Put on the armor of light." Romans 13:12 Windy morning, the sun shone right through his feathers. I got a few pictures of this ibis before he took off. This painting is part of a series of ten paintings that started with dripping-wet abstract backgrounds. I added the opaque layers of detail after it dried. This is a very messy and fun technique. I covered the floor under my easel with spots and splatters everywhere! The thin paint acted like watercolors on the canvas, which was fun to watch spread and run. However, it jeapardized the paint quality, so I used several layers of clear sealer to keep the paint from rubbing off later. ~ Original Art
